Abstract

Such an electrical device ( 6 ) comprises an electrical module ( 8 ) for the purpose of communicating between the electrical module ( 8 ) and another electrical device. An identification transmitter ( 14 ) is provided which has a first position, in which the electrical module ( 8 ) is in a non-operative state, and a second position, in which the electrical module ( 8 ) is in an operative state. In addition, an identification pick-up ( 20 ) is provided which interacts with the identification transmitter ( 14 ) in the second position in order to evaluate information defined by the identification transmitter ( 14 ). The electrical device ( 6 ) makes possible, inter alia, an alternative addressing concept in which the location of a fixedly installed base ( 12 ) or the wiring to the base ( 12 ) is addressed, since the information transmitter ( 14 ) is located on the base ( 12 ).

Claims (24)

1. An electrical device operable to communicate with another electrical device, the electrical device comprising:

an electrical module configured to communicate between the electrical module and another electrical device;

an identification transmitter operatively coupled to the electrical module, the identification transmitter rotatably movable between a first position with respect to the electrical module in which the electrical module is in a non-operative state and a second position with respect to the electrical module in which the electrical module is in an operative state; and an identification pick-up which interacts with the identification transmitter in the second position in order to evaluate information defined by the identification transmitter, wherein the operative state of the electrical module is a function of the position of the identification transmitter, and wherein the defined information is one of a plurality of possible information patterns detectable by the identification pick-up when the electrical module in the operative state; and

the identification transmitter is in the form of a plug, and wherein the identification pick-up is in the form of a socket in order to accommodate at least part of the identification transmitter.

2. The electrical device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the information defines an address for the electrical module in order to identify the electrical module in a system.

3. The electrical device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the information defines a predetermined operative state for the electrical module.

4. The electrical device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the identification pick-up contains leaf springs in the form of contact elements.

5. The electrical device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the plug contains a plurality of locations, a first number of locations having an element, and a second number of locations being free locations, wherein the free locations lack the element, wherein the socket is configured to receive a plurality of combinations of elements and free locations, and wherein the combination of elements and free locations interacts with contact elements of the identification pick-up.

6. The electrical device as claimed in claim 5 , wherein each combination of elements and free locations defines a different address.

7. The electrical device as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ising a base which accommodates the electrical module such that the electrical module makes electrical contact with the base and the electrical module can be removed from the base.

8. The electrical device as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the identification transmitter is arranged on the base.

9. The electrical device as claimed in claim 8 , wherein the electrical module, in the non-operative state, is not installed in an operative manner in the base and, in the operative state, is installed in an operative manner in the base.

10. The electrical device as claimed in claim 7 , wherein the identification transmitter is movably secured to the base.

11. The electrical device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the plug has elements which interact with contact elements of the identification pick-up.

12. The electrical device as claimed in claim 11 , wherein the identification transmitter and the identification pick-up bring about latching which mechanically latches the electrical module.

13. The electrical device as claimed in claim 12 , wherein the electrical module is switched off if the latching is released.

14. An electrical device operable to communicate with another electrical device, the electrical device comprising:

an electrical module configured to communicate between the electrical module and the another electrical device, the electrical module configured to be received by a base;

an identification transmitter secured to and movable with respect to the base, the identification transmitter operatively coupled to the electrical module, the identification transmitter rotatably movable between a first position with respect to the electrical module in which the electrical module is in a non-operative state and a second position with respect to the electrical module in which the electrical module is in an operative state, the identification transmitter including identification information in both the first position and the second position;

an identification pick-up which interacts with the identification transmitter in the second position in order to evaluate information defined by the identification transmitter, wherein the operative state of the electrical module is a function of the position of the identification transmitter; and

wherein the information defines an address for the electrical module in order to identify the electrical module in a system.

15. The electrical device as claimed in claim 14 , wherein the electrical module, in the non-operative state, is not installed in an operative manner in the base and, in the operative state, is installed in an operative manner in the base.

16. The electrical device as claimed in claim 14 , wherein the address is a multi-bit address.

17. The electrical device as claimed in claim 14 wherein a physical configuration of the plug defines address information.
